We have seen Fantasmic twice before, but haven't seen it recently. I think I would like to take my dd6 and ds5 to see it while my DH takes DS12 and DS9 to ride some rides before the park closes.

The two times we did go see it, we did the dinner package at Mama Melrose, but I have all my ADR's already and don't want to cancel any. So, if we decide to see it, we'd be walking in without the priority seating. What time do you think I would need to get to the theater to get seats before the show? We are going from Aug 21st to the 28th.....

Any tips or ideas? Thanks!
 
at least 30-45 minutes early maybe even an hour early depending on if there are 2 shows that night. If it is a second showing, they wont let you in until the 1st crowds have cleared out.
 
When I worked Fantasmic and there was only one show a night, People would be queuing a good 1.5 hours before show start. If there are two shows I would definitely recommend waiting for that one as it is nowhere near as busy and you dont have to go really early to get a good seat. Also rides would be much quieter when the first show is on so your whole family could go and watch the second show and still ride all the rides before.

If you do decide to go to the first show and dont arrive till quite late, dont be afraid to take a look at the seats closer to the middle even if they look full as you will come across some big empty spaces that havent been filled!
 
45 minutes should be plenty. I think they suggest earlier, but I don't think it is necessary. The views are n't that much better, and if you get there too early kids get fidgetty.
 

If you start to worry take a ride on ToT or RnRC while the first show is queing and see how long that line is 45 minutes before the show. Knowing how busy that one is will tell you if you could come later for the second show.
